Antique Map of the Islands of Macian and Bacian by De Bry, 1619

About the Item

Antique map titled 'Delineatio Insularum Macian et Bacian'. Depicts the islands Macian and Bacian. Originates from 'Americae pars Undecima (..) by J.T. de Bry, 1619. Artists and Engravers: Johann Theodor de Bry (1561 - 1623) was born in Liege in 1561, the eldest son of the engraver and publisher Theodor de Bry. It was from his father that Johann learned his Craft, producing both engravings and etchings. Condition: Very good, minor wear. Blank verso, please study image carefully.   • 1854 Map of Massachusetts, Connecticut and Rhode Island, Antique Wall Map
    Located in Colorado Springs, CO
    This striking wall map was published in 1854 by Ensign, Bridgman & Fanning and has both full original hand-coloring and original hardware. This impression is both informative and highly decorative. The states are divided into counties, outlined in red, green, and black, and subdivided into towns. Roads, canals, and railroad lines are prominently depicted, although they are not all labeled. The mapmakers also marked lighthouses, banks, churches, and prominent buildings, with a key at right. The map is an informative and comprehensive overview of the infrastructural development of New England prior to the Civil War.
